(Please upload your review as an attachment if it exceeds 20,000 characters) Reviewer #1: Many thanks for the opportunity to review this manuscript reporting the results of a meta-analysis of studies reporting age and/or sex associations with outcomes following carotid endarterectomy. This is a large and apparently rigorous review of available literature which has included and pooled data from a large number of studies. Whilst this offers breadth, my main concern with the methodology of this meta-analysis is heterogeneity, particularly in the meta-analysis of associations of age with outcomes. Whilst I commend the authors on their work, I think major revisions are required to the analyses before I could recommend this manuscript for publication. Please find detailed comments below: 1. It is very rare that fixed-effect analyses are suitable. I do not think fixed-effects analyses are appropriate in this type of meta-analysis. The authors have used a mix of observational and randomised data and as such the heterogeneity of study designs is too great for fixed-effects analyses to be used. It is also not clear from the reporting which meta-analyses the authors have performed have used a fixed-effects model. The authors should repeat any analyses where a fixed-effects model has been used and instead use a random effects model. 2. Whilst I accept that the use of I^2 as a measure of heterogeneity is widely used in the literature, it is frequently used and interpreted inappropriately (https://bmcmedresmethodol.biomedcentral.com/articles/10.1186/1471-2288-8-79). It definitely should not be used to decide on whether a fixed- or random-effects analysis should be used. As above, please use a random-effects model for all analyses. Consider reporting Tau^2 in addition to I^2 as this represents the ammount of between-study heterogeneity whilst I^2 estimates the % of variability due to between-study heterogeneity and precision of the effect estimates has a big impact on I^2. 3. I do not think the meta-analyses of age in its current form is valid. At the very least the forest plot should be presented in subgroups of studies that compared ages at different cut points (<65 and 65+; <70 and 70+; <75 and 75+; <80 and 80+). However I'm not sure that pooling all these studies with different cut points is appropriate as this pools data from different age cohorts. The most robust way to investigate the influence of age would be to perform separate meta-analyses pooling data from studies that have used the same cut-point only. 4. Similarly I have concerns about the meta-analyses of short- and long-term outcomes. The time points for these outcomes are not defined in the methods. Given that the outcomes are reported as odds ratios then the outcome measures themselves need to be measured at the same timepoint (e.g. 30 day mortality pooled together, 1 year mortality pooled together, 5 year mortality pooled together). Studies reporting outcome measures at different timepoints should not be pooled in the same analysis. 5. There is a notable lack of table summarising included studies presented in the manuscript or supplementary material. The authors state all the data that has been extracted but this is not presented anywhere. I think there should be a table included which describes the data included. Of particular note, there is no information of sample size for each individual study presented anywhere in either the manuscript or supplementary material. A table presenting the raw data extracted from each study as detailed in the methodology and also including the sample size should be presented in the supplementary material. This would provide important context to enable readers to interpret the results appropriately. 6. Are the authors confident that there is no double-counting of participants? For example, have more than one study utilised data from the same registry e.g. ACS-NSQIP, VSQIP, NVR etc. The authors need to take care not to include studies that have utilised the same database with overlapping timeframes in the same meta-analysis as this risks potentially including the same participants and outcome events in the same meta-analysis multiple times. This risk is highlighted in this recent paper by Hussein et al (https://bmcpublichealth.biomedcentral.com/articles/10.1186/s12889-022-14213-6). 7. I presume all of the data extracted and pooled are unadjusted for confounders. If so, this is a significant limitation to the study and should be mentioned. There is a very high risk that any observed effect is due to confounding in the individual studies and that pooling data magnifies this effect. It would be interesting, if possible, to include a meta-analysis of suitable outcome measures using effect estimates from studies that used comparible adjutment models to reduce the impact of confounding. This would also have limitations (especially as it is unlikely adjustment models were the same between studies) but may increase the confidence of findings. 8. I am unclear from the methods and reporting of results what sensitivity analyses have been performed. Subgroup analyses are usually presented as a single forest plot divided into relevant subgroups. Sensitivity analyses are reporting of the pooled analyses with only studies with specific characteristics removed from the analyses. Please could the authors be more specific about the subgroup analyses performed and what sensitivity analyses have been performed with their justification? Minor comments: 1. Reviewer #2: This study aimed to stratify by age and gender, the 30-day and 5-year stroke and mortality outcomes following carotid endarterectomy. The authors undertook an extensive search of the literature including 133 studies. They concluded that individuals over the age of 80 and those with asymptomatic disease had a higher mortality rate within 30 days of carotid endarterectomy. Additionally, women had a higher incidence of stroke within 30 days of carotid endarterectomy than men. Line 269: Reference Line 300: Reference the current Guideline Reviewer #3: A priori women and older people do worse in elective vascular surgery. Although gender may be associated with worse outcomes, are there any clinical confounding variables that may contribute to this? Please ask an English speaker e.g. Dr Howard to correct the English in the document please. It is substandard for a good scientific journal. Line 82 please reference ESVS carotid guideline Endpoints: one of the clinical concerns long term, is whether women with smaller arteries have a higher restenosis rate. Can the authors include this outcome please? It is interesting to see the peri-operative stroke risks are similar. This is reassuring in terms of efficacy of surgery. I think the odds ratios may be scientifically interesting but are too low (OR<2) to really influence clinical practice. Older people with asymptomatic disease are not offered surgery – the ACST finding that older people have higher risks is the explanation, therefore this finding is redundant. It is no surprise that older people have more strokes and die more frequently than younger people. This finding does not require a meta-analysis. There are several studies demonstrating the lower risk of stroke or death follow treatment of asymptomatic patients – e.g. ACST1 and 2, in comparison to symptomatic patients. Please comment. I do not think that you can say that the risks are higher in asymptomatic females v symptomatic females as the 95%CI of the OR actually overlap. Please comment. Similar comment for older patients.
